Jakha Population - Jalaun, Uttar Pradesh

Jakha is a large village located in Jalaun Tehsil of Jalaun district, Uttar Pradesh with total 509 families residing. The Jakha village has population of 2983 of which 1617 are males while 1366 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Jakha village population of children with age 0-6 is 440 which makes up 14.75 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Jakha village is 845 which is lower than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Jakha as per census is 938, higher than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Jakha village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Jakha village was 81.24 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Jakha Male literacy stands at 88.49 % while female literacy rate was 72.51 %.

Caste Factor

Jakha village of Jalaun has substantial population of Schedule Caste.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 33.93 % of total population in Jakha village. The village Jakha curr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Jakha village out of total population, 1078 were engaged in work activities. 92.58 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 7.42 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 1078 workers engaged in Main Work, 402 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 534 were Agricultural labourer.
